Syrian Army squeezes ISIS in east Hama enclave
2017-09-20
[ALMASDARNEWS] The Islamic State

is steadily losing ground in a small swath of land they control in central Syria amid massive Army advance.

today, the Syrian Army managed to impose full control over al-Moadamiyah town, located to the south-east of Aqirbat; the former ISIS heartland.

According to a military source, the battle for al-Moadamiyah lasted 2 days before the elite troops of the 4th Armored Division ‐ which spearheaded the offensive ‐ completely seize the town.

The source noted that Army troops entered the town last night but couldn’t fortify its positions due to ISIS counteroffensive.

The fall of al-Moadamiyah will further impel the government forces’ push to liberate Soha; a key bastion for the terror group in the pocket. To do so, the Syrian Army attempt to cut off all supply routes to Soha and hunt down as many forces of Evil as possible.
